Some of the attributes of Terrys in Cork City, at this time, that gave them significant power and wealth, and assisted them in maintaining it included; They were merchants and had strong trading links with Europe They had extensive land holdings in rural areas, such as in the Barony of Barrymore They held significant sway in the political and civic affairs of the City They were in a position to support laws that extended privileges, in trade and civic positions, to their children. The sons grant included the following property; at least seven houses in Cork City and Youghal, two castles, including Skiddys castle in the city, two mills, and seven townlands and an island, possibly 1,400 acres in total. In 1588, Cormac McDermott McCarthy, in a petition to Burghley, sent his agent Robert Terry, to make his suit to her Majesty to pass him a new grant of the manor of Blarney with a release of all conditions[24]. After his return to Louisa, William and Sarah seem to have settled down for the rest of their married lives in the place where they had been married nine years before.Back in Louisa, William and Sarahs last child, Edward, was born.He came into the world in 1835.By the time of the 1840 census, the entire family was listed in Louisa except for William Melrose who had already moved on to make his fortunes in the textile industry.The census of 1840 also showed that Williams family owned one slave, a young girl named Alice, who was listed at 15 years of age.
